On February 24th, 2023 at 8:15 AM,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Maria Olguin-Leon arrived at facility for an unannounced annual visit. LPA was met by helper Nataliia Perylo and was granted entry. Licensee Mykhailo met with LPA, Licensee Hanna arrived at approx.8:20 AM. Present for today’s visit were both Licensees, helper, 1 infant and 9 preschool children. Capacity and ratio requirements of children was observed in compliance today. Hours of operations are Monday-Friday 8:00AM - 6:00PM.

LPA and Licensee toured the home for health and safety hazards. Home is two stories. On limit areas are both living rooms, dining room, bathroom, and backyard. Off limits area are kitchen, garage and entire second floor, which are barricaded with childproof gates. Fireplace is barricaded and is surrounded with pillows. The home is clean and has proper ventilation. Cleaning supplies and other potentially harmful items are stored inaccessible to the children. There are plenty of age-appropriate toys indoors and outdoors, child size furnishings, learning materials and sleeping cots. Parents provided sleeping sheets and take them home weekly for washing. Outdoor play area is properly and completely fenced with a sturdy five foot fence. There are no pools or bodies of water.

Home is equipped with a dual smoking/carbon monoxide detector, fully charged fire extinguisher and first aid kit. All required documents are posted and visible

LPA reviewed 5 children’s records and all required documents were in children’s files. Helper’s file was reviewed for all required documents. Licensees CPR/First Aid is current and will expire on 01/2025. Mandated Reporting was current and expires 02/2025. Licensee provides meals to children in care. Children may bring food from home and is properly labeled and stored. Children’s roster was reviewed and is up to date. Last emergency drill was documented on 11/10/2022. Sick children will be isolated in dining room area.

Licensee was reminded that all adults 18 and over living or working in the home, including employees and volunteers,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day up to $500.00 maximum per day/per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.

Safe Sleep
LPA discussed the safe sleep regulations with licensee’s and discussed the Child Care Licensing Safe Sleep webpage at https://www.cdss.ca.gov/inforesources/child-care-licensing/public-information-and-resources/safe-sleep as an additional resource. LPA also informed licensee’s of the importance of checking for recalled infant devices on the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) website at https://www.cpsc.gov/ and recommended they register all infant devices with the CPSC to be notified of any recalls on their purchased equipment.

The Licensee was reminded about the Provider Information Notices (PINs) on the CCLD website. Licensee was informed that as of September 1, 2016, a person may not be employed or volunteer at a childcare facility unless he or she has been immunized against influenza, pertussis, and measles or qualifies for an exemption pursuant to Health and Safety code 1596.7995 and 1597.662. LPA reviewed AB 1207 with the Licensee. As of January 1, 2018, all staff must complete Mandated Reporter Training every two years. The training can be obtained online at www.mandatedreporterca.com.

Incidental Medical Services (IMS) policy was discussed. For IMS information see Evaluator Manualt – Regulation Interpretations and Procuedures for Family Child Care Homes Section 102417. Whean any IMS is provided a Plan for Provideing IMS must be submitted to the Deapartment. The following information regardina ADA was provided: US Department of Justice (USDOJ) toll-free ADA Information Line ate (800)514-0301(voice)/ (800)514-0383(TTY) and link to publication: Commonly Asked Questions and Child Care Centers and the ADA, available at: http://www.ada.gov/childqanda.htm
